Tangir Ahamed is a scholar working on Molecular Biology, Materials Chemistry and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, Tangir Ahamed has authored 12 papers receiving a total of 416 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 5 papers in Materials Chemistry and 4 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in Tangir Ahamed’s work include Protein purification and stability (9 papers), Monoclonal and Polyclonal Antibodies Research (4 papers) and Crystallization and Solubility Studies (4 papers). Tangir Ahamed is often cited by papers focused on Protein purification and stability (9 papers), Monoclonal and Polyclonal Antibodies Research (4 papers) and Crystallization and Solubility Studies (4 papers). Tangir Ahamed collaborates with scholars based in The Netherlands, United States and Thailand. Tangir Ahamed's co-authors include Luuk A. M. van der Wielen, Marcel Ottens, Gijs W. K. van Dedem, Beckley K. Nfor, Emile J.A.X. van de Sandt, Michel H. M. Eppink, Peter Verhaert, Albert Lee, Jörg Thömmes and Christine T. N. Pham and has published in prestigious journals such as Bioresource Technology, Biophysical Journal and Journal of Chromatography A.
